Oxalis Triangularis is a decorative plant with bell-shaped pink flowers that close in the evening. The shape of the leaf is known with its four leaves.The plant is not hardy and must then overwinter frost free

How to take care of Oxalis Triangularis
Plant in drifts through the border. Easily grown in medium moisture, well-drained soil in full sun. Avoid poorly-drained heavy clay soils. They have very little drought tolerance and need consistently moist soils in order to thrive. Removing faded flowers will encourage new growth which will extend the blooming period and prevent any unwanted self-seeding. Cut the shoots down to ground level in autumn. Can be an aggressive spreader. Dividing every 2 to 3 years in the spring or autumn is advisable. No serious insect or disease problems. Crown rot may occur if grown in moist, poorly drained soils.
